Common Areas We Treat


Our specialists are skilled in treating many common problem areas. These include:

 

  • Back: Herniated discs, radiculopathy (sciatica), spinal stenosis, facet arthritis, and degenerative disc disease.
  • Neck: Herniated discs, radiculopathy (pinched nerve), facet arthritis, degenerative disc disease, and whiplash.
  • SI Joint: Sacroiliac joint dysfunction and arthritis-related pain.
  • Hip: Gluteal tendonitis/bursitis, arthritis, and labral tears.
  • Knee: Arthritis, ligament injuries, meniscus tears, and tendonitis.
  • Foot & Ankle: Plantar fasciitis, tendonitis, sprains, arthritis, and tarsal tunnel.
  • Shoulder: Rotator cuff tendonitis and tears, arthritis, labral tears, and frozen shoulder.
  • Elbow: Tennis elbow, golfer’s elbow, and arthritis.
  • Wrist & Hand: Carpal tunnel syndrome, tendonitis, arthritis, and trigger finger.

Innovative Non-Surgical Options 


Some of our advanced non-surgical options include
PRP Therapy (Platelet-Rich Plasma), BMAC (Bone Marrow Aspirate Concentrate), and precision-guided injections using fluoroscopy and ultrasound to ensure optimal accuracy and effectiveness. 

 

Focus on Long-Term Relief


Long-term relief and re-injury prevention is also at the crux of what we offer. Therefore, we work with a range of specialists to help you manage your condition with targeted physical therapy and exercise programs, including:

 

  • Strengthening, flexibility, and sport-specific exercises
  • Comprehensive return-to-sport protocols for athletes
  • Transition to wellness exercises such as yoga and Pilates
  • Guidance on relative rest and low-impact activities, such as aquatic therapy
